As the routing protocol can greatly influence the energy consumption of the sensor nodes in research field of wireless sensor networks. In this paper, we present a novel distributed hash table based routing algorithm for wireless sensor networks. Distributed hash table is a kind of distributed memory approach, of which the single node can be expanded to the whole Internet. Particularly, each node is controlled by a part of the whole resource space, and the related index information can be saved on it. In the proposed routing algorithm, each node in wireless sensor networks can be allocated an ID using hash functions. Afterwards, each node maintains a routing table, and then the selective information can be transmitted through the routing table. Next, we present a modified finger table named speedup finger table, and then used it in the wireless sensor networks routing algorithm. Finally, we design a series of experiments to verify the effectiveness of the proposed algorithm. Experimental results demonstrate that compared with the existing related works, the proposed routing algorithm is effective and can obviously reduce the energy consumption.
